Date Paid price Annual growth After inflation Jul 2022 £224,000 * 3.3% -0.3% Dec 2018 £200,000 5.7% 3.5% Aug 2003 £84,950 15.5% 13.9% Oct 2001 £65,000 13.3% 11.7% Dec 1997 £40,000 17.7% 14.9% Apr 1995 £26,000 na na *This price paid record has been flagged by Land Registry as a 'Category B: Additional Price Paid entry'. This could be due to a variety of reasons, such as the sale being a buy-to-let purchase, a repossession or a transfer to a limited company. When Land Registry suspects that a sale does not reflect full market value (e.g. part-ownership or right to buy), these transactions can be flagged as well. For this reason, we exclude them from our area statistics.
